Prepare for Your Ubique Systems Interview with Real Experiences!
View interviews11 Ubique Systems Jobs
Database Developer - MongoDB (8-11 yrs)
Ubique Systems
posted 3+ weeks ago
Flexible timing
Key skills for the job
Job Title : Mongo DB Developer (with Admin)
Exp : 8year +
Location : Ahmedabad and Hyderabad
Flexible to work in Shift A (04:30 AM - 12:30 PM) or Shift B (12:30 PM - 09:30 PM).
About the job :
We are seeking a talented Database Developer to design, implement, and manage high-performing MongoDB databases. In this role, you will be responsible for database optimization, troubleshooting, migration strategies, and ensuring the integrity and availability of our data infrastructure. You will also manage and monitor databases using tools like Ops Manager and cloud-based services such as Google Cloud Platform (GCP) and Redis.
Key Responsibilities :
- Design, implement, and optimize MongoDB databases to meet scalability, performance, and cost optimization goals.
- Monitor and manage the performance of databases using tools like Ops Manager and ensure cost optimization for cloud-based databases.
- Troubleshoot issues related to database performance, availability, and security to minimize downtime and improve database reliability.
- Manage backup and restore operations, ensuring data protection and smooth recovery during system failures.
- Promote database objects (collections, indexes, etc.) across different environments such as dev, test, and production.
- Implement sharding strategies for large-scale MongoDB deployments to enhance data distribution and availability.
- Conduct regular housekeeping tasks to ensure data consistency and optimal database performance.
- Lead data migration efforts, including migrations from MongoDB to Spanner/PostgreSQL or other database systems.
- Work with cloud-native databases and services such as GCP Console, Spanner, Bigtable, BigQuery, and Redis to ensure seamless integration and scalability.
- Ensure the smooth execution of data migrations between systems and databases while minimizing downtime.
- Collaborate with cross-functional teams to ensure the database design supports application architecture and business needs.
Must-Have Skills :
- MongoDB Strong experience in the administration, performance tuning, and optimization of MongoDB databases.
- Monitoring Expertise in monitoring database performance, including using Ops Manager and cloud-based solutions.
- Cost optimization Experience with cost-effective database architecture and management in cloud environments.
- Troubleshooting Ability to quickly identify and resolve performance issues and ensure database availability.
- Experience with backup and restore strategies and ensuring data recovery capabilities.
- Hands-on experience with sharing in MongoDB for managing large-scale data deployments.
- Knowledge of data migration techniques, particularly between MongoDB and PostgreSQL/Spanner.
- Proficiency with Redis and experience with its database architecture and migration strategies.
- Experience with Google Cloud Platform (GCP), including GCP Console, Spanner, Bigtable, and BigQuery for cloud database management.
- Expertise in database objects promotions across environments (development, staging, production).
- Flexible to work in Shift A (04:30 AM - 12:30 PM) or Shift B (12:30 PM - 09:30 PM).
Good-to-Have Skills :
- Proficiency in Shell scripting to automate database-related tasks and troubleshooting processes.
- Experience with automation tools like Python or Ansible to automate deployment and management of database systems.
- Familiarity with other cloud-native databases and database management services in the GCP ecosystem.
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Your Ubique Systems Interview with Real Experiences!
View interviews8-11 Yrs
Python, MongoDB, Redis +2 more
5-7 Yrs
Salesforce, CRM, Salesforce Administration +3 more
5-9 Yrs
Power BI, SAP Business Intelligence, Data Modeling
8-11 Yrs
Data Entry, Data Science, Clinical Data Management +4 more
7-10 Yrs
Python, VLSI, Document Verification +5 more
8-11 Yrs
Data Entry, Data Analytics, Clinical Data Management +4 more
2-5 Yrs
Inside Sales, IT Sales, SaaS Sales +3 more
3-5 Yrs
IT Sales, Key Account Management, IT Services Sales
3-6 Yrs
Data Analytics, Python, Financial Analysis +4 more
5-12 Yrs
IT Sales, Key Account Management, IT Product Sales